mbtD and celA1 association with ethambutol resistance in Mycobacterium tuberculosis: A multiomics analysis

Ethambutol (EMB) is a first-line antituberculosis drug currently being used clinically to treat tuberculosis. Mutations in the embCAB operon are responsible for EMB resistance.
